## Onboarding: Stormcall fan-out service

Stormcall receives weather alerts from the Vexholm feed and fans them out to regional subscriber shards. Ordering matters: each shard must receive alerts in issue order, so the dispatcher uses per-region partitions and never retries out of band. Keep FANOUT_PARTITIONS equal to the shard count, and change both together in one deploy. The dispatcher authenticates to the shard gateway with a shared secret, which is set on the next line.

env line for fajop-taguf: VAULT_KEY20=82a8caa7b14c704c3638

## v3.8.0 — Key rotation

Rotated the release signing key for the Mossvale orders service per the quarterly policy. This build also enables soft deletes on the orders table; rows are tombstoned with deleted_at and excluded by default scopes, preserving audit history. Prior signatures stay verifiable until end of quarter. Verify new builds against the key below.

deploy key for yadup-badug: bky6_rLH3qD

Ticket #—: Intermittent connection failures on the Garrow Plaza garage occupancy feed. Since Tuesday, the Lotview ingest worker drops its session roughly every ninety seconds, and retries succeed only after a cold restart. We've ruled out the sensor gateway itself; packet captures show the handshake completing before the drop. Please verify pool limits and timeout settings on the staging replica before escalating to the Veckermont infra team. Use the following connection string to reproduce:

primary connection of kagug-bahof = mysql://pelmir_svc:AsbhmEY@db-78bb.ordinlabs.example:5432/keleth

# Flaky integration tests in the Tollgate payments service stem from
# race conditions between the mock ledger and settlement polling. Rather
# than sprinkling sleeps through test bodies, all timing assumptions are
# centralized here. Reviewers: if you must change a value, note the CI
# run that justified it. Raising timeouts hides real regressions, so
# prefer fixing the test. The constants are defined below.

limits module of bahap-yaweg:
BUDGETS = {
    "praion": 741,
    "istax": 629,
    "holdor": 926,
    "ulaion": 219,
    "gorwyn": 412,
}